Users searching for mHelpDesk alternatives are typically field service businesses evaluating options that handle job scheduling, technician dispatch, invoicing, and customer updates in one platform. mHelpDesk stands out with its focus on service pros, offering guided onboarding, success coaches, and data migration support to move existing customer and job records into a unified system. It emphasizes automation of repetitive tasks like billing and communication while providing mobile access for field teams across HVAC, cleaning, contracting, and home services. Companies often compare it to other tools when seeking easier setup, stronger phone support, or proven scale shown by billions in completed jobs. Alternatives may differ in workflow customization, integration depth, or pricing transparency, so reviewers look for solutions matching their specific volume of recurring jobs and need for personal implementation guidance rather than self-service only.

JobNimbus serves roofing and specialty contractors with CRM and workflow automation. It handles leads to payments but lacks Tough Commerce's real-time equipment scheduling and field condition integration for accurate construction invoicing.
Autodesk Construction Cloud integrates BIM and project workflows for large infrastructure. It offers robust collaboration yet requires more setup than Tough Commerce for equipment dispatch and automated quote-to-cash in specialized trades.
CoConstruct (now part of Buildertrend) supports custom builders with selections and budgeting. Its residential focus differs from Tough Commerce's industry-specific tools for hydrovac and volumetric concrete dispatch and billing.
Oracle Aconex delivers enterprise construction document and project controls. It suits mega-projects but involves ERP-level complexity that Tough Commerce explicitly avoids for mid-market equipment operators.
ServiceTitanServiceTitan focuses on home services with dispatch, invoicing, and marketing tools. While strong in technician routing, it is less tailored than Tough Commerce for complex equipment-based construction jobs like concrete pumping.
FieldwireFieldwire offers mobile field management and task tracking for general contractors. It provides good visibility but does not emphasize the finance automation and delivery-based pricing that Tough Commerce connects directly to operations.
Jobber targets small field service businesses with scheduling and invoicing. It is simpler and lower-cost but lacks the depth in equipment delivery tracking and revenue protection features central to Tough Commerce.
